šŸ˜ 5 spots to try right now

šŸ«– Rudi’s Tea Room: Reopened for the season at Government House, this charming tea room offers a cozy menu of light lunches, baked goods, and refreshments with products sourced as close by as the Government House vegetable gardens, fruit trees and beehives.

šŸž Wildfire Bakery: Beloved for its wood-fired breads, croissants, and tarts. A long-standing favourite for artisanal baking in Victoria.

šŸ³ Volta Victoria: Flavourful breakfasts, rich dark coffee, and tasty grab-and-go breakfast sandwiches and panini at 766 Yates.

šŸ· Deep Cove Winery: Nestled in North Saanich, this boutique winery offers small-batch wines and a beautiful tasting room and patio perfect for a weekend escape.

šŸ½ļø FreeBeets: Healthy meal plans tailored to match guests' lifestyles and nutritious goals. Order online or visit the storefront at 1527 Amelia St.

šŸ—“ļø Events

An Exploration of BC Hybrid Wines: Discover fresh, expressive wines made from hybrid grapes at this relaxed drop-in tasting, featuring pours from Ursa Major, Bella, Whispering Horse, and Beaufort. Curated by Sarah Gottwald and Wade Moore, it’s a casual night to explore the future of BC wine—no tickets, no pressure, just head over to Part and Parcel tonight starting at 5pm.

Tofino Wine and Dine: The popular food festival returns this weekend, bringing together some of BC’s best wineries, cideries, and distilleries alongside top chefs from Vancouver Island and beyond. Guests can enjoy thoughtfully curated tasting events, expertly paired small plates, and a vibrant, coastal atmosphere that makes this festival one of Tofino’s signature experiences. 

Haus X GoodSide BBQ Pop-up: This Sunday from 12-2pm, visit GoodSide Pastry House at 1805 Fort St. (back parking lot) to try one of two (or two) burger combos, including a drink and a mini cream puff.

Oak Bay Tea Party: Join the 63rd annual Oak Bay Tea Party this weekend at Willows Beach with rides, a parade, live music, floating teacup races, and pancake breakfasts for a full weekend of family fun.

The Village Block Party: Celebrate summer in Cook Street Village this Sunday in one of the most popular neighbourhood parties with 125+ vendors, live music, food trucks, and the beloved ā€œFastest Dog of Cook Street Villageā€ race at this lively block party.
